How Ultrasonic Cleaning Works
Explanation of Ultrasonic Waves
Ultrasonic cleaning relies on the power of ultrasonic waves, which are sound waves that operate at frequencies higher than the audible range for humans, typically between 20 kHz and 400 kHz. When these waves pass through a cleaning solution, they create rapid pressure changes. This process generates tiny bubbles in the liquid, a phenomenon known as cavitation.
Role of High-Frequency Vibrations
The bubbles formed by cavitation grow and then collapse violently, producing powerful shock waves. These high-frequency vibrations effectively displace contaminants from surfaces. For glasses, this means dirt and oils are removed without risking damage to delicate lenses. For jewelry, these vibrations can reach intricate designs, ensuring a thorough clean without harming the piece’s integrity.

Comparison with Traditional Cleaning Methods
When it comes to cleaning glasses and jewelry, ultrasonic cleaning machines stand out significantly against traditional methods. The differences in time efficiency and effectiveness are particularly noteworthy.
| Cleaning Method | Time Efficiency | Effectiveness |
|---|---|---|
| Ultrasonic Cleaning | Quick, typically under 10 minutes | Deep cleaning, reaches all surfaces |
| Traditional Cleaning | Can take 20-30 minutes or more | Surface cleaning, may miss dirt in crevices |
As illustrated, ultrasonic cleaning is not only faster but also more effective in removing dirt and contaminants. Traditional methods often require scrubbing and multiple passes to achieve a similar level of cleanliness. This can be especially challenging for delicate items, where excessive handling may cause damage.

Is ultrasonic cleaning safe for all jewelry? While ultrasonic cleaning is generally safe for most jewelry, caution is needed with certain materials. Soft gemstones like pearls and opals may be damaged by the vibrations. Always check the manufacturer’s guidelines or consult a professional jeweler to ensure your specific pieces are safe for ultrasonic cleaning.
